Mumbai’s Siddhesh Lad traded to Kolkata Knight Riders

Date:

Siddhesh Lad has moved from Mumbai Indians to Kolkata Knight Riders as part of a trade-off on November 15 (Friday).

Lad was picked by Mumbai Indians’ set-up in 2015 and played his first game for the franchise against Kings XI Punjab last season after Rohit Sharma was ruled out due to an injury. He scored 15 runs in his only IPL game so far.

The middle-order batsman has also played 38 T20 games, having scored 628 runs. His highest individual score of 82 came against Baroda in the Syed Mushtaq Ali Trophy in the 2017-18 domestic season. He is also a useful off-spinner, having snared 18 wickets at an average of 18.83 in T20s.
